Error Latency Correction setting [SOLVED]

Audacity has been working great for years and was working today.

  1. Will not record stays on pause.

  2. Error: "Latency Correction etting has caused the recorded audio to be hidden before zero. Audacity has brought it back to start at zero.
    you may have to use the TIME Shift Tool (<-------> or F5) to drag the track to the right place.

  3. Pause locks on when trying to record.

That sounds like you have accidentally enabled “Sound Activated Recording”. I don’t recall exactly where that setting is in 2.1.3, but it’s probably somewhere in the Transport menu. When you find it, turn it off.

Issue resolved.

Sound Activated recording was ON under Transport menu.
